About the PositionThe Student Support Services Coordinator will be responsible for ensuring that students at the (GSU) receive the necessary support and guidance throughout their academic journey. This role involves managing day-to-day student services, including orientation, advising, and aiding academic, emotional, and logistical challenges. The coordinator will work closely with students, faculty, and administrative staff to develop and deliver a variety of programs and initiatives that contribute to student success and well-being.

About UOWD:Established in 1993, the University of Wollongong in Dubai (UOWD) is the first international Australian university in the UAE. It is a branch campus of the University of Wollongong, which has campuses in Australia, Hong Kong, and Malaysia. University of Wollongong Dubai (UOWD) offers over 40 internationally recognised bachelor and master degrees spanning 10 in-demand industry sectors.
The first internationally accredited Australian university in the UAE, we are the education gateway of choice for over 5,500 students representing 108 nationalities. UOWD students can choose from a wide range of graduate and post-graduate degree courses in engineering, business, ICT, healthcare, communications and media. All of our degree courses are accredited by the UAE Ministry of Education’s Commission for Academic Accreditation (CAA) and licensed by Dubai’s Knowledge and Human Development Authority (KHDA), and recognised by leading professional organisations such as AACSB, ACCA, ACS, CIM, CIPD, CPA, Engineers Australia, PMI, and others.
Led by a highly qualified internationally experienced faculty, each of whom holds a PhD and recognised as a leader in their field, our academics are actively involved in research activities across 100 ground-breaking fields, as well as having strong industry ties. Our global community of 152,000 alumni are pursuing career goals with respected blue-chip companies and industry giants such as 3M, ADCB, Adidas, Amazon, Deloitte, Emirates, FedEx, GE, IBM, Microsoft and Pepsico. And, research reveals that 83% of fresh graduates are employed within six months of graduation. UOWD students are also invited to gain an international perspective with the opportunity to transfer between the four campuses, with their degrees awarded from Australia.
Life at UOWD is rooted in the continued pursuit of excellence through teaching, research and industry engagement, with the student experience at its heart.
Our 200,000-square-foot campus at Dubai Knowledge Park features access to cutting-edge technologies and a mix of traditional and innovative learning spaces, all houses in a vibrant modern setting that promises to deliver an enriched learning experience for all our students.
